not sure thats backfiring but its definitely not running healthy, probably a vacuum leak or something routed wrong. If you capped anything double check its supossed to be capped, also did you remember the vac line under the distributor that goes to the intake pipe, it comes from a metal hardline from the drivers side power steering idle up switch. also don't spray the maf, I have had similar symptoms after trying to clean one, the odb1 maf's are not hotwire maf's you cannot clean them with regular maf cleaner. a better picture of the engine bay would help.
